      @dianah.9718 ปีที่แล้ว +10

      You're confusing baking SODA with baking powder. Soda has no aluminum..

    • @amusedincali-xu6jo
      @amusedincali-xu6jo ปีที่แล้ว

      ​@@whatu7128 yes, one is mined...the food grade, and arm and hammer synthetic. Fooled again. $

    • @moonxshakti
      @moonxshakti ปีที่แล้ว +2

      Yes, you are confused. There is baking soda, and there is baking powder, which is a rising agent for breads.
      He is talking about baking soda, which is alkaline, and good for brushing teeth, treating indigestion.
      Baking powder is what you need to be aware of choosing aluminum free.

      @TheMassive_0 ปีที่แล้ว

      not an expert but i think that the reason is because you are cleaning the water from excess of chlorine.

    • @mikuspalmis
      @mikuspalmis ปีที่แล้ว +1

      @@TheMassive_0 Distilling gets everything out except VOCs which includes chlorine and chloramine, but those can be removed with a good activated charcoal filter used before or after.

    • @esvalve
      @esvalve ปีที่แล้ว

      The model for "structured water" is just the model of ice. Stop falling for BS psuedoscience and drink normal water.

    • @barbarat4123
      @barbarat4123 ปีที่แล้ว +2

      @@mikuspalmis Countertop distillers have a charcoal filter on them

    • @mikuspalmis
      @mikuspalmis ปีที่แล้ว

      @@barbarat4123 Yes, but I don't think they do good enough of a job. First off, there's hardly any charcoal. Second, I don't believe it's catalytic carbon instead of plain activated charcoal. I just learned about catalytic carbon a few days ago and that's what's needed to remove chloramine if present.
